    Source Of Economic Growth In Libya (1970-2014): A Case Of Oil-based Economy
    (جامعة الوادي- University of Eloued, 2016-12-30) Taloba, Abdelatif Aissa
    Economic growth in Libya during 1970 to 2014 can be explained more by capital accumulation rather than labour or TFP. TFP contribution to growth was insignificant. A lower share of labour in GDP means that it was also less important than capital in determining the growth rate of Libya. Human capital also has no significant effect on economic process; decline in its productivity was observed despite some progress in in education and health services over the period of interest. Such declining productivity is an unsolved question not only in Libyan economy, but also in other oil-based MENA countries with similar features.
